#9cb97e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9cb97e is composed of 61.2% red, 72.5%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.9%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 89.5 degrees, a saturation of 29.6% and a lightness of 61%. #9cb97e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#397300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#9cb97e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080b06 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9cb97e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ca295 is the less saturated color, while #9dfe39 is the most saturated one.
